Mermaid

Mermaid是一款开源图表在线编辑器,用户通过类似Markdown的轻量级语法描述图表结构,Mermaid会实时将文本渲染成矢量图,支持流程图、时序图、甘特图、类图等十多种类型。

图表作为一种直观的信息表达方式,被广泛应用于各个领域,比如:项目管理、软件开发,数据分析等。清晰、准确的图表都能帮助我们更好地理解复杂的信息。然而,传统的图表绘制工具往往存在操作复杂、协作困难等问题。

与传统的图表工具不同,Mermaid允许用户通过编写简单的代码来创建各种类型的图表,不依赖于复杂的图形界面,而是通过一种简洁的文本语法来定义图表的结构和样式。这种方式不仅提高了图表绘制的效率,还使得图表的版本控制和协作变得更加容易。

Mermaid在线编辑器的特点

1.简洁易用

Mermaid 的语法非常简洁明了,即使是初学者也能快速上手。例如,创建一个简单的流程图只需要几行代码:
graph TD
A[开始] --> B[执行任务]
B --> C[结束]

2.功能强大

尽管语法简单,但 Mermaid 的功能却非常强大。它支持多种类型的图表,包括流程图、甘特图、类图、状态图等,每种图表都有丰富的配置选项。

3.与 Markdown 无缝集成

Mermaid 与 Markdown 语言无缝集成,可以在 Markdown 文件中直接嵌入 Mermaid 图表。这使得文档和图表可以完美结合,方便用户在文档中直观地展示图表。

4.支持多种平台

Mermaid 支持多种平台和工具,包括但不限于 GitHub、GitLab、Confluence、VS Code 等。用户可以在这些平台上直接使用 Mermaid 绘制图表,无需额外的插件或工具。

如何使用 Mermaid?

1.在线编辑器

Mermaid 提供了一个网页版在线编辑器(Mermaid Live Editor),用户可以在浏览器中直接编写和预览 Mermaid 图表。在线编辑器提供了丰富的功能,如代码高亮、自动保存、历史记录等。这对于初学者来说是一个很好的学习和实践平台。

2.本地安装

对于需要在本地环境中使用 Mermaid 的用户,可以通过 npm 或 yarn 安装 Mermaid。安装完成后,可以在本地项目中引入 Mermaid,并通过 JavaScript API 调用 Mermaid 的功能。这种方式适合需要对图表进行深度定制和集成的用户。

3.插件集成

Mermaid 还提供了多种插件,可以方便地集成到其他工具中。例如,VS Code 的 Mermaid 插件允许用户在编辑器中直接预览和编辑 Mermaid 图表。此外,还有针对 Confluence、Jira 等工具的插件,方便用户在这些平台上使用 Mermaid。

特别声明

Mermaid为第三方网站,由网友提供,本站无法保证外部链接的准确性和完整性,同时,对于该网址的指向,不受本站控制,如网页出现失效改版违规等问题,可以直接反馈。

您必须登录才能参与评论!
立即登录